Even more than one and a half years after its debut, this is still a very television with an excellent picture quality. That said, the 83-inch LG G3 OLED does not feature the MLA layer that is found on all other SKUs. As a result, it doesn't get quite as bright as the smaller models, which can reach up to 1,400 nits in HDR mode according to Rtings' detailed review.
Although the 120Hz panel should still get fairly close to a peak of 1,000 nits, absolute HDR enthusiasts might want to wait for a decent deal for the successor.
